Output 1862ed80389672a85a3271a266eada352f15f2eddd00a6fee0467b82a8717e02:2

value
2689721
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b7d21028d478e046fca09cd5f229e934dbff145 OP_EQUALVERIFY OP_CHECKSIG
address
14xwxMtqi7EMPjD2Zncao1dGdvYkNMpxmw
transaction
1862ed80389672a85a3271a266eada352f15f2eddd00a6fee0467b82a8717e02
spent
true